Term Name: developmental and epileptic encephalopathy 104
Synonyms: DEE104, early infantile epileptic encephalopathy 104
Definition: A developmental and epileptic encephalopathy characterized by developmental delay in the first few months of life and drug-resistant focal and generalized tonic-clonic seizures that has_material_basis_in heterozygous mutation in the ATP6V0A1 on chromosome 17q21.
